Transaction 284240fa7162f626eaaa16bb13ead71a4d0a083d4bf56af77af1f95b63bd8fb9
1 Input
1 Output
-
284240fa7162f626eaaa16bb13ead71a4d0a083d4bf56af77af1f95b63bd8fb9:0
- value
- 122047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76955cdc45e5d592cffb115ebd15ca6847e70c57 OP_EQUAL
- address
- 3CW2b5ro6XC5LQqPGX5cNV5M2jmTY3RC2e